Brabus have just launched the K4 kit for the (W211) E200 Kompresssor in the U.K & Europe. The new conversion, based on development on the new SLK has just passed the T.U.V approval test and is supplied with three Year downstream warrantee on newly registered cars.The total cost of the conversion is around £1,350.00 +Vat, (including post & package to Brabus Germany)
The conversion is software only, via the E.C.U and reprogramming the engine management system and Kompressor boost valves. The conversion provides 193BHP / 270NM Torque and which although is less than Carlsson and Vath and other Pulley and Belt conversions, is still a healthy increase from stock from 163BHP / 240NM
The performance figures should be around:
Maximum Acceleration 0 - 62: 8.7 or 8.2 Secs Auto / Manual
Maximum Speed: 145 or 147 Auto / Manual
The other major reason to go for this conversion is that it is totally un-detectable by Mercedes Dealers, insurance companies and will therefore appeal to those who would not otherwise go for any engine modification, which would invalidate Mercedes warrantee and increase insurance premiums!
